Technical field
The present invention relates to a kind of technical field of edible fungi production, be specifically related to a kind of bacterium rod auto-welting machine.
Background technology
At present, the need of production of edible mushroom, through multiple working procedure, particularly to the making of edible fungus stick, needs the multiple working procedure such as pulverizing, stirring, pack, tying by nutriment, and by pulverizing, the medium that stirs loads in bacterium bag and tying makes bacterium rod.
Chinese patent (CN102715011A) discloses a kind of automatic bagging bundling machine, manipulator is utilized to clamp bacterium rod sack, and the tying end that sack is delivered to opening tying device by rotating machine arm carries out tying, the automatic bagging bundling machine not only complex structure of this structure, and affect seeping phenomenon when the low and fan-shaped sack of the bubble-tight qualification rate of rod of the bacterium after tying causes management, thus affect edible mushroom cultivation.

Embodiment
Below in conjunction with accompanying drawing, embodiments of the present invention is further illustrated:
As shown in the figure, a kind of bacterium rod auto-welting machine, comprises frame 1, and described frame 1 is provided with clamp system for clamping bacterium rod 18 sacks, dotter structure for the reducing mechanism and sack tying of drawing sack in; Described clamp system also connects clamp system can be driven to turn over the switching mechanism of turnback and can promote the movable pushing mechanism of clamp system.
Described clamp system comprise two arranged in a crossed manner in scissors-like clamp bar 2, described clamp bar 2 is provided with and controls clamp bar 2 and open or closed open-and-close mechanism.
Wherein open-and-close mechanism be folding cylinder 3, switching mechanism for upset cylinder 4, pushing mechanism are for promoting cylinder 5, certainly also can use and electronicly perform driving.
Promotion cylinder 5 promotes clamp bar 2 and moves forward, and under the effect of folding cylinder 3, clamp bacterium rod sack, then revolve turnback by upset cylinder 5, sack is folded into two-layer, not only structure is simple, easy to operate, and can effectively solve bubble-tight problem, after folding, can not there is fan-shaped sack in sack simultaneously, later stage sack when the watering management of bacterium rod can not be affected and can cause edible mushroom fruit rot phenomenon by ponding drippage, ensure edible mushroom training quality.
Described frame 1 is fixed with guide rail 10, and described guide rail 10 is provided with two sliding seats 11, and described sliding seat drives cylinder 16 to drive slippage on guide rail 10 to coordinate by first;
Described reducing mechanism comprises four pieces of first push pedal 6, second push pedals 7 along 4 directions, sack being shifted onto tying position, center respectively, the 3rd push pedal 8, the 4th push pedal 9;
Wherein the first push pedal 6, second push pedal 7 is corresponding, and is fixedly connected with two sliding seats 11 respectively, by sliding seat 11 along the slippage of guide rail 10 rectilinear direction;
Described 3rd push pedal 8, the 4th push pedal 9 are corresponding, and are separately positioned on the both sides of the second push pedal 7, hinged with the second push pedal 7, and drive cylinder 17 to rotate around pin joint by second;
Described first push pedal 6, second push pedal 7 is also provided with chute 12, the thickness of described 3rd push pedal 8, the 4th push pedal 9 and chute 12 adaptation.
First push pedal 6 and the second push pedal 7 slippage in opposite directions, the 3rd push pedal 8 and the 4th push pedal 9 are rotated in opposite directions, are just in time advanced to center by sack from 4 directions, realize the object that sack draws in, not only compact conformation, and sack draws in effective, guarantees effective tying.
Described dotter structure comprise place tying button tying button dish 15, for making the execution bar 13 buckle, described execution bar one end connects to beat detains cylinder 14, and the other end is corresponding with the tying button of tying, under beating and detaining cylinder 14 effect, the sack of gathering is beaten button tying.
Beneficial effect of the present invention: after sack clamped by clamping plate, turning over turnback, that sack is folded into is two-layer, and then shrinks to beat by sack and detain tying, not only efficiently solve air-tightness qualification rate problem, simultaneously later stage watering can not ponding, improves final-period management technique, and structure is simple, practicality is high.
